BUDGET-STRETCHING BEEF AND ZUCCHINI ENCHILADAS W/BROWN RICE



Budget-Stretching Beef and Zucchini Enchiladas W/Brown Rice image

Wanna feed your family a cheap and healthier dinner? Try these great enchilada's made with just 1/2 pound of ground beef. ------

Time 1h5m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 17

1/2 lb ground beef
1/2 cup purple onion, diced
1 small zucchini, peeled and diced (about 1 cup)
1/2 teaspoon cumin
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/2 teaspoon chili powder
salt and pepper
1 cup cooked brown rice (cook 1 cup brown rice in 2 1/4 cups of water plus 1 beef bouillon cube for 45 min.)
8 corn tortillas
2 cups shredded cheddar cheese
1/2 cup purple onion, chopped
10 ounces enchilada sauce (medium heat)
1 cup salsa (medium heat)
8 ounces tomato sauce
1 garlic clove, minced
1 teaspoon cumin
1 teaspoon chili powder

Steps:

  • Cook brown rice and set aside.
  • While rice is cooking make sauce. To make sauce, combine enchilada sauce, salsa, tomato sauce, garlic, 1 teaspoons cumin, and 1 teaspoons chili powder. Simmer until hot. Keep warm.
  • Meanwhile, saute ground beef, 1/2 cup diced onion, 1 cup zucchini, 1/2 teaspoons cumin, 1/2 teaspoons chili powder and 1/2 teaspoons garlic powder. Season to taste with salt and pepper. Cook until meat is cooked and onions and zucchini are tender, about 15 minutes. Stir in 1 cup cooked brown rice and 1/2 cup enchilada sauce.
  • In a 7x 11 inch casserole, ladle some of the sauce to get about 1/4 inch deep. Microwave corn tortillas 45-60 seconds.
  • Fill tortilla's with meat mixture and 1 or 2 Tblsp. of cheese. Roll and place seam side down on top of sauce. Cover with remaining sauce. Bake, covered with foil, for 20-30 minutes. Remove foil, top with 1/2 cup chopped onion and 1 1/2 cups cheese. Bake 10 minutes longer, or until cheese is melted and sauce is bubbly. Serve with remaining rice and refried beans.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 185, Fat 5.5, SaturatedFat 1.9, Cholesterol 19.3, Sodium 692.1, Carbohydrate 26, Fiber 4.2, Sugar 6, Protein 9.3

CHEESY ZUCCHINI RICE WITH BACON

Time 30m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 cups chicken broth (fat free)
1 cup jasmine rice
1 medium zucchini, shredded
2 tablespoons butter
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 shallot, diced
4 slices center cut bacon, diced
1 cup sharp cheddar cheese

Steps:

  • Bring chicken broth to a boil and add rice; stir. Reduce heat to low and cover. Let cook for 20 minutes.
  • Meanwhile heat a skillet to medium and add bacon and shallots. Cook until brown and crispy. Remove from skillet with a slotted spoon to a paper towel. Set aside.
  • Once rice is cooked uncover and add butter, zucchini, and salt. Stir to combine. Add cheese and stir until the cheese melts completely. Top with the bacon or stir it in the rice.

DELICIOUS ZUCCHINI & RICE



Delicious Zucchini & Rice image

My husband isn't a fan of zucchini and this is how I got him to eat it. I've also made this recipe with added beans, chicken, sausage or spinach and sometimes I spice it up. So go ahead and play around!

Time 30m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 cups water
1 cup long grain rice
3 tablespoons olive oil
1 large onion, chopped
1 red bell pepper, chopped
3 garlic cloves, crushed
1 (14 1/2 ounce) can whole canned tomatoes, chopped
3 cups finely chopped zucchini
1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• Cook rice according to package.
  • In a separate saucepan, heat oil over medium heat. Sauté onion, red pepper and garlic until tender.
  • Add tomatoes and zucchini and season with salt, pepper and oregano.
  • Reduce heat, cover and simmer 20 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  • Serve zucchini mixture over the rice.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 319.6, Fat 11, SaturatedFat 1.6, Sodium 164.7, Carbohydrate 50.1, Fiber 3.9, Sugar 7.7, Protein 6.1

MEXICAN BROWN RICE



Mexican Brown Rice image

Delicious as a side dish to Mexican fare or as a vegetarian taco filling. Easy, cheap and healthy with tons of flavor. My extremely picky boyfriend not only ate this but actually complimented me on it! You may use fresh onion if you like but picky bf doesn't like it so I use the powder. This is also nice garnished with fresh cilantro if you have it.

Time 50m

Yield 2-3 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 tablespoon butter or 1 tablespoon oil
1 tablespoon lime juice
1/2 cup brown rice
1 teaspoon onion powder
1 (8 ounce) can tomato sauce
1 cup water
2 tablespoons pickled jalapeno peppers, minced
1 teaspoon hot sauce
1 garlic clove, minced
1/4 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on oregano
1/2 bouillon cube

Steps:

  • Heat butter or oil with lime juice in a skillet over medium-high heat.
  • Add the rice and stir until the rice gets heated.
  • Add remaining ingredients, stir well, reduce heat and cover.
  • Cook for about 45 minutes or until the liquid is absorbed and rice is fully cooked.
